[QUOTE="EightmanVT, post: 1181371"] To answer your question - it does sound like the MacBook will meet your relatively simple requirements for computing - but yes - certainly the MacBook Pro is a much more capable machine. But can you do everything you described with a MacBook? Yes. That's basicaly what my wife does - and her school provided MacBook is just fine. The only caveat might be if you're doing a lot of photo editing - then you'll want some additional horsepower - but that's not what I took from your post. I couldn't agree more regarding the refurb store. Heck - I was wishing I had been a little more informed and known about the refurb store. There are quite a few MacBook pros in there right now with some great deals. [/QUOTE]
